I watched several Ravens games on game pass today and their passing game is virtually devoid of WR routes except go routes...never saw a quick slant or 10 yd out or anything like that....tons off dump offs to RBs and then TE stuff...We need to force him to hand off to Ingram and make Ingram run between Casey/Simmons/Jones...I’m fine giving up 5 yards a pop to Ingram and milking the clock to avoid Lamar breaking off a 59 yard highlight run....if we can get him into a 3rd and long then we will be able to bait him into a bad throw by mixing up our coverage scheme.
